The #93 Amoco-Siemens racing team, High Point, N.C., replaced its hood and rear deck logos with symbols of the American Red Cross and the Fire Department of New York (FDNY) for the Sept. 16 NASCAR Winston Cup Series race at Dover Downs International Speedway. The American Red Cross logo replaced Amoco Ultimate branding on the hood, accompanied by contact information. In addition, the official shield of the FDNY replaced Siemens' deck-lid signage on the Dave Blaney-driven Dodge. Blaney and team owner Bill Davis raised relief funds in a lap-to-lap program. Amoco, Siemens, Davis, and Blaney contributed $10 per lap for every lap Blaney ran during the 400-lap race, and the group will donate the total to the American Red Cross Disaster Relief Fund.
